National Digital Newspaper Program

The National Endowment for the Humanities (NEH) Division of Preservation and Access is accepting applications for the National Digital Newspaper Program.

This program creates a national digital resource of historically significant newspapers published between 1690 and 1963 from all 56 states and

credit: sheknows


U. S. jurisdictions.

The Library of Congress (LOC) maintains this freely accessible, searchable online database.
